Ordinals
beta
Address bc1qa6ttzzkydgkymhxwz2fs3fmsl3ue5pq76zdlun
sat balance
60690
outputs
709f1eaa5127e4b2a3549c56b7714bd848b38d8b91c878c4e4b111743647359f:8